Clarksburg locals spend about 22 minutes commuting, and most drive to get to work. The best way to fly in or out of Clarksburg is through Pittsburgh International Airport, 83.75 miles away.
Scores for Clarksburg are calculated based on the proximity to and amount of infrastructure supporting each method of transportation.
The overall cost of living in Clarksburg, WV is 5% lower than the national average, according to the Cost of Living Index published by the Council for Community and Economic Research. This is calculated by comparing several expenses, including food and basic necessities like energy and healthcare. When it comes to comparing these expenses to the rest of the country, in Clarksburg you can expect groceries to cost less than the national average, and healthcare to cost less. Eggs run about $2.68 per carton, and milk $4.44. Regarding healthcare costs, a doctor’s visit could amount to $130.75 on average—but this will likely vary depending on several factors, including insurance and medical specialty.
CATEGORY | AVERAGE COST COMPARED TO NATIONAL AVERAGE |
---|---|
Goods & Services | 10% lower |
Groceries | 11% lower |
Utilities | 4% lower |
Transportation | 5% higher |
Health | 17% lower |

Clarksburg residents appreciate the blend of accessible amenities and outdoor activities, often mentioning the local parks and the nearby hiking trails as great spots for relaxation and recreation. The sense of familiarity among locals at shops and cafes adds to the daily life. However, some renters express concerns about a lack of diverse rental options and the need for more dining establishments, noting that these limitations can impact their experience. Overall, the pace of life here is considered steady, making it a suitable place for those who enjoy a quieter environment.
Clarksburg's rental market has a relatively limited selection of listings, with an average of 20 available per month. The most common apartment sizes are 2-bedroom units, accounting for 45% of the total market, followed by 1-bedroom units at 25%, and studios at 20%. Many Clarksburg apartments cater to pet owners, with 60% of listings allowing pets in some capacity, whether it's small pets only or with certain restrictions. However, it's worth noting that the overall amenity offerings in Clarksburg are somewhat limited compared to other cities. Renters in Clarksburg will need to be flexible with their expectations and act quickly when a suitable apartment becomes available. The average rent for 1 bedroom apartments for rent in Clarksburg is $850 per month. There are 2 1 bedroom apartments for rent in Clarksburg, WV.
The average rent for 2 bedroom apartments for rent in Clarksburg is $1200 per month. Currently, there are 5 2 bedroom apartments for rent in Clarksburg, WV.
The average price for 3 bedroom apartments for rent in Clarksburg is $1250 per month. As of today, there are 2 3 bedroom apartments for rent in Clarksburg, WV.
The average rent price in Clarksburg, WV for a 2 bedroom apartment is $1200 per month. Clarksburg average rent price is below the average national apartment rent price which is $1750 per month. Aside from rent price, the cost of living in Clarksburg is also important to know. Cost of living includes but is not limited to: groceries, gas, utilities, water, and electric.
The average size of a 1 bedroom apartment rental in Clarksburg is 700 square feet. The average size of a 2 bedroom apartment rental in Clarksburg is 856 square feet. The average size of a 3 bedroom apartment rental in Clarksburg is 1255 square feet.
